## Holiday Access — Fennick Square Campus

During the winter closure (24 December to 2 January), contractor access to Fennick Square is limited to 08:00–16:00, weekdays only. The main atrium is locked; enter via the south service corridor and sign the contractor log at the security pod. Escorts are not provided, so plan routes in advance. Entry requires the corridor pass code shown below.

staff pass of taduf-yahig = bdg-BPNIR-70343

Runbook — Timetable solver stalls (Classweave)

If the Classweave solver exceeds its 20-minute window, first check whether the constraint file grew past 50k rules; oversized inputs are the usual culprit. Trim retired room constraints and restart the solver pod. If it stalls again, fall back to last term's cached schedule and page the scheduling lead. When filing the incident, include the running build's identifier, shown below.

session token of bajeg-bajop = htk4_6c57

Handover — Prototype Workshop, Bay 3, Tillow Works. Evening crew left the Calyx rig mid-calibration; do not power-cycle it, the thermal logger must run until 04:00. The resin printer in the corner finished its job — parts are cooling on the tray, leave them until morning. Solvent cabinet is locked; key is with the floor supervisor, Renna. If you need to enter the workshop after the 22:00 lockdown, the side door keypad takes the night-access code below.

door code, tajof-kageg: bdg-QVDCE-3

### Archiving Cold Storage Buckets (Glacierloft)

Hey future maintainer! Every quarter we sweep the Glacierloft cold buckets: anything untouched for 18 months gets compacted and moved to the deep-archive tier. The sweep script lives in the ops repo and is mostly hands-off — just eyeball the summary report and make sure nothing from the legal-hold list got swept. One gotcha: the archive vault has its own unlock flow, separate from SSO. When the vault prompts you during restore testing, type in the passphrase below.

strongbox words: ulamir-ulaix